Violent police raids in Rio de Janeiro kill at least 64 people
At least 64 people were killed and 81 arrested in northern Rio de Janeiro on Tuesday as police launched their biggest ever raid on the city's main drug-trafficking gang. As many as 2,500 heavily-armed officers, backed by armoured vehicles, helicopters and drones, took part in the operation.
